Mukimpur is a Rural village located in Rajmahal, Sahebganj, Jharkhand.

The total population of Mukimpur is 4,156.

Mukimpur village comprises 835 households.

The literacy rate in Mukimpur is 54.6%. Among the literate population of 1,857, there are 1,131 literate males and 726 literate females.

In Mukimpur, there are 2,193 males and 1,963 females, with a sex ratio of 895 females per 1000 males.

There are 753 children (18.1% of population), comprising 401 boys and 352 girls.

The total number of workers in Mukimpur is 1,865, with 1,269 main workers and 596 marginal workers.

In Mukimpur, there are 277 people belonging to Scheduled Castes (136 males, 141 females) and 24 people belonging to Scheduled Tribes (13 males, 11 females).

Mukimpur is located in Jharkhand state, Sahebganj district, and falls under Rajmahal Tehsil. The village's Census 2011 code is 359085 and LGD code is 359085.
